Backflow testing services involve inspecting and evaluating a property’s backflow prevention devices to ensure they are functioning correctly. These devices are installed within plumbing systems to prevent contaminated water from flowing back into the clean water supply. During testing, technicians check for any signs of malfunction or failure that could compromise water quality. Regular testing helps identify potential issues early, ensuring the backflow prevention devices are operating as intended and maintaining the safety of the water supply.

One of the primary problems backflow testing helps address is the risk of water contamination. When backflow prevention devices fail, pollutants such as bacteria, chemicals, or debris can enter the potable water system, posing health hazards. This service is essential for preventing cross-connections between potable and non-potable water sources, especially in cases where irrigation systems, fire suppression systems, or industrial processes are connected to the main water line. By conducting routine tests, property owners can mitigate the risk of costly contamination events and comply with local water safety regulations.

Backflow testing services are commonly used across a variety of property types. Commercial properties, such as restaurants, factories, and office buildings, often require regular testing to meet health and safety standards. Residential properties, particularly those with irrigation systems or wells, also benefit from periodic backflow device inspections. Additionally, properties with fire sprinkler systems or those located in areas with older plumbing infrastructure may be advised to schedule routine backflow testing. These services help ensure that all types of properties maintain safe water systems and adhere to local water quality requirements.

Cost Range - Backflow testing services typically range from $75 to $200 per test, depending on the property size and complexity. For example, a standard residential test may cost around $100, while commercial sites could be higher.

Service Fees - Some providers may charge additional fees for inspections or repairs, which can add $50 to $150 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the extent of the work needed and local market rates.

Pricing Factors - Costs can vary based on the number of backflow preventers and accessibility. More complex systems or those requiring extensive access may push prices toward the higher end of the typical range.

Cost Variations - Prices for backflow testing services differ across regions and providers, with typical costs spanning from $75 to $250. It’s advisable to cont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to specific need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is backflow testing? Backflow testing is a process to check if the backflow prevention devices in a plumbing system are functioning properly to prevent contaminated water from flowing back into the clean water supply.

Why is backflow testing important? Regular backflow testing helps ensure water safety by confirming that backflow prevention devices are working correctly, reducing the risk of water contamination.

How often should backflow testing be performed? Typically, backflow prevention devices should be tested annually by qualified service providers to maintain proper operation.

Who provides backflow testing services? Local plumbing or backflow specialists offer backflow testing services to residential, commercial, and municipal clients.
